ORA-02289是Oracle数据库中的一个常见错误代码,具体含义为“序列不存在”。下面我将详细解释这个错误的含义、可能的触发原因以及解决方法。 一、ORA-02289错误的含义 ORA-02289错误表明在尝试使用或引用一个不存在的序列时发生了错误。序列(Sequence)是Oracle数据库中用于生成唯一数值的数据库对象,常用于自动生成主键值...
DUAL:是oracle数据库中的虚拟表,并不是真实存在的XX_id_seq:这个是我们创建序列时自定义的一个序列名称 (seq_sys_file_info 我的是这个)seq_sys_file_info.nextval:这个是取出(seq_sys_file_info )序列的下的一个值 现在大家知道他的意思就可以清楚的理解为什么会报错; 因为他想去seq_sys_file_info 这个序...
ORA-02289:序列不存在是Oracle数据库中的一个错误代码,表示尝试使用不存在的序列。 在Spring Boot中使用Spring Data JPA时,可以通过以下步骤解决这个问题: 确保数据库中存在相应的序列。可以通过以下SQL语句创建一个名为sequence_name的序列: 代码语言:txt
发现报错:ORA-02289: 序列不存在 一看就是undo_log这张表的sequence没有建立,导致数据保存不了, 太久没有用oracle了,之前搜索undo_log的建表SQL是直接在网上搜索的,所以缺少了建sequence的部分 在代码里(\incubator-seata-1.3.0\script\client\at\db目录)下,找到了oracle.sql,删除了旧表,跑一下sql就OK了 【...
nested exception is java.sql.SQLSyntaxErrorException: ORA-02289: 序列不存在(本人详细的讲解本人处理的经过结果) 这是我报错的idea的conslie: 一开始解决的时候就直接看了报错去百度了,自己并没有认真的去看,为什么报错;经过百度一波之后,依然没有解决我的问题;没有办法,自己静下心来看了下自己的报错;其实控制...
ORA—02289:序列号不存在 序列—是数据库对象,可以自动生成唯一整数。ORACLE允许同时生成多个序列,每个序列是唯一的。当一个序列号生成的时候,是独立于事务的提交和回滚。 在使用ORCL数据库的序列的时候,可能会出现ORA—02289:序列号不存在的异常。出现这种情况,有可能是自己导入的数据库数据当中,没有给相应的表添加...
Oracle操作ORA-02289:序列不存在 Oracle操作ORA-02289:序列不存在解决⽅案:实现创建序列,创建语句如下所⽰:create sequence employees_seq minvalue 2000 maxvalue 9999999999 start with2020 increment by1 cache 20;这时候再执⾏语句 select employees_seq.nextval from dual;就不会报错了。
51CTO博客已为您找到关于ora-02289: 序列不存在的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及ora-02289: 序列不存在问答内容。更多ora-02289: 序列不存在相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成长和进步。
[ERROR]-[org.hibernate.util.JDBCExceptionReporter] ORA-02289: 序列不存在 org.hibernate.exception.SQLGrammarException: could not get next sequence value/java.sql.SQLException: ORA-02289: 序列不存在 错误原因:没有建序列sequence 解决方法: 1.在数据库中建一个sequence,然后在hibernate文件中配置: ...
关于异常ORA-02289: 序列不存在的解决办法 而RCP中我们要添加在runtime的classpath中,如许RCP才调辨认出来。 那解决规划: 1.选择Runtime页面 2.查看右侧的classpath 3.点击add按钮,添加第三方的jar 霸占科学堡垒,就像兵戈一样,总会有人就义,有人受伤,我要为科学而献身。Java开辟过程中有很多异常,并且同一种...